Location of the ribosomes
In eukaryotic and in prokaryotic cells How different are the location of the ribosomes?
Expert
In the prokaryotes ribosomes are found free in the cytoplasm. In the eukaryotic cells they can as well be found free in the cytoplasm and mainly stacked to external membrane of karyotheca and of rough endoplasmic reticulum.
